服务器宽带跑满了怎么办?如何快速排查并解决带宽占用问题?

小白
预计阅读时长 9 分钟
位置: 首页 大宽带服务器 正文

当服务器宽带跑满时,这不仅会导致网络延迟、服务响应缓慢,还可能直接影响业务连续性和用户体验,面对这一问题,需要从监控分析、流量优化、硬件升级、安全防护等多个维度系统排查和解决,以下将详细说明处理步骤和实用策略。

服务器宽带跑满了怎么办?如何快速排查并解决带宽占用问题?

精准定位:监控与分析是前提

在采取任何措施前,首要任务是明确宽带跑满的原因,通过监控工具实时分析流量来源、类型和分布,才能对症下药。

使用流量监控工具
借助nethogsiftop(Linux系统)或Wireshark等工具,可以实时查看进程级别的流量占用情况,定位异常进程或IP地址。iftop能显示实时带宽使用、连接目标等信息,帮助快速识别高流量进程。

分析流量类型
区分是正常业务流量还是异常流量,若为正常流量(如大文件下载、视频直播),需评估当前带宽是否满足业务需求;若为异常流量(如DDoS攻击、蠕虫病毒扫描),则需优先阻断恶意来源。

查看历史数据趋势
通过ZabbixPrometheus等监控平台,对比历史流量曲线,判断带宽跑满是突发性还是持续性,突发性可能对应短期业务高峰,持续性则需考虑带宽扩容或长期优化方案。

流量优化:合理分配与限制

在明确流量来源后,可通过优化策略降低非必要带宽占用,保障核心业务畅通。

实施QoS(服务质量)策略
通过路由器或防火器配置QoS,为关键业务(如数据库连接、用户登录请求)分配更高优先级,限制非核心业务(如文件备份、P2P下载)的带宽上限,在Linux系统中,可使用tc(Traffic Control)命令对特定端口或IP进行流量整形。

优化应用层协议

  • 启用压缩:对网页内容、API响应启用Gzip或Brotli压缩,减少传输数据量。
  • 使用CDN加速:将静态资源(图片、视频、JS文件)分发至CDN节点,降低源服务器带宽压力。
  • 长连接与缓存:启用HTTP/1.1长连接减少握手开销,合理配置浏览器缓存和服务器缓存(如Redis、Nginx缓存),重复请求直接返回缓存结果。

限制异常连接
通过防火器规则(如iptables、firewalld)限制单IP的并发连接数和请求频率,防止恶意爬虫或自动化工具占用带宽,设置每秒最大连接数为100,超出则临时封禁IP。

服务器宽带跑满了怎么办?如何快速排查并解决带宽占用问题?

硬件与架构升级:提升承载能力

若优化后带宽仍不足,或业务持续增长,需从硬件和架构层面进行扩容。

升级带宽或线路类型
联系IDC服务商评估当前带宽使用率,若业务需求增长明显,可考虑升级带宽(如从100Mbps升级至1Gbps),对于跨国业务,可优化线路选择(如CN2 GIA专线),降低国际延迟和丢包率。

部署负载均衡与分布式架构

  • 负载均衡:通过Nginx、HAProxy或云服务商的负载均衡服务(如阿里云SLB、腾讯云CLB),将流量分发至多台后端服务器,避免单台服务器带宽瓶颈。
  • 分布式存储与计算:对于大文件存储或高并发计算场景,采用分布式文件系统(如MinIO、HDFS)或微服务架构,分散服务器压力。

增加缓存层
引入Redis、Memcached等缓存数据库,将热点数据存储在内存中,减少对后端服务和数据库的访问频率,从而降低带宽消耗,电商商品详情页可缓存用户评价、库存信息等。

安全防护:阻断恶意流量攻击

恶意攻击是导致带宽异常的常见原因,需及时采取防护措施。

配置防火墙与入侵检测系统(IDS)
通过防火器过滤异常流量(如ICMP flood、UDP flood),并部署IDS(如Snort、Suricata)实时监测攻击行为,自动触发阻断规则。

使用专业抗D服务
若遭受大规模DDoS攻击,可接入云服务商的抗D服务(如阿里云DDoS防护、Cloudflare Argo),通过清洗中心过滤恶意流量,保障正常业务通信。

定期安全审计
检查服务器是否存在被植入挖矿木马、勒索病毒等恶意程序,及时更新系统和应用补丁,关闭非必要端口和服务,减少攻击面。

服务器宽带跑满了怎么办?如何快速排查并解决带宽占用问题?

持续监控与应急预案

带宽问题解决后,需建立长效监控机制,避免问题复发。

设置流量阈值告警
在监控平台中配置带宽使用率阈值(如80%),触发邮件或短信告警,便于及时响应。

制定应急预案
针对突发流量高峰(如促销活动、爆款事件),提前准备弹性扩容方案(如云服务器自动扩容、备用带宽激活),确保业务连续性。

相关问答FAQs

Q1:如何判断宽带跑满是正常业务还是被攻击?
A:可通过监控工具分析流量特征:正常业务流量通常分布均匀,目标端口为业务常用端口(如80、443、3306),且无明显异常IP;攻击流量则表现为短时间内大量来自不同IP的畸形请求(如SYN flood)、非业务端口扫描,或流量突然激增后迅速回落,结合Wireshark抓包分析数据包内容,可进一步确认是否为恶意攻击。

Q2:服务器带宽跑满后,临时解决方案有哪些?
A:若无法立即扩容,可采取以下临时措施:① 通过防火器临时封锁非核心IP或端口,释放带宽;② 启用QoS优先保障核心业务流量;③ 关闭非必要服务(如文件传输、日志同步);④ 接入CDN或云清洗服务分流恶意流量(若为攻击导致),这些方法可短期缓解压力,但需尽快制定长期解决方案。

-- 展开阅读全文 --
头像
宽带的服务器到底是什么?它在家用网络里扮演什么角色?
« 上一篇 2025-12-18
宽带和服务器的区别是什么?它们在功能和使用场景上有何不同?
下一篇 » 2025-12-18
取消
微信二维码
支付宝二维码

最近发表

动态快讯

网站分类

标签列表

目录[+]